121 E New St, Palmyra, MO 63461-1148

POSSIBLE RESIDENT(S):
PALMYRA STATS:
Total population 3,607
Males
1,664
Females
1,943
Median Household Income $42,962
Source: U.S. Census Bureau, 2018
NEARBY ADDRESSES IN 63461:
5780 County Road 253, Palmyra, MO 63461-3436
5830 County Road 324, Palmyra, MO 63461-2403
100 N Main St, Palmyra, MO 63461
4581 County Road 279, Palmyra, MO 63461-3308
104 Betty Ave, Palmyra, MO 63461-1247